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Kidsgrove to Bescot Stadium start from as little as £6.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Kidsgrove to Bescot Stadium start from £27.20 one way, or £27.80 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Kidsgrove to Bescot Stadium are available for £32.20 one way, or £64.20 return

The station embraces simplicity with essential ticketing services. While open ticket office hours are limited to the early morning stretch from 06:10 to 12: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, ticket machines are available all day for self-service. If you're a fan of booking online, fret not—you can easily collect your online purchases at the ticket machine, although be mindful that accessible ticket machines are unavailable here. Despite this, a smartcard validator is present at the station for those traveling on local networks.

Facilities and Passenger Support at Kidsgrove Station

For those requiring assistance, help points offer a direct line to staff during the same hours as the ticket office. Though staff can't physically aid in boarding, they can provide assistance over the phone. Bear in mind, accessible features are somewhat limited, yet the station does accommodate step-free access to platforms via lifts and footbridges—an often overlooked but essential feature for passengers with mobility considerations. Heated waiting rooms can be found on Platforms 1 and 2/3, and a sheltered seating area is available on Platform 4.

While Kidsgrove Station may not boast a plethora of amenities, it does include basic conveniences such as toilets within the booking hall, though these are not accessible for those with disabilities. If you're in the mood for a bite to eat or looking to grab a quick coffee, you might need to plan ahead as the station offers no in-house refreshment options or shops. However, being a key point on the East Midlands Railway network, it does ensure a Safe environment—CCTV is present not only in the station but also over the bicycle storage areas.

Facilities and Amenities at Bescot Stadium Station

While Bescot Stadium may not have a ticket office, your journey begins with ease thanks to available ticket machines allowing convenient collection of tickets bought online. However, it's worth noting that these machines are not designed for accessibility. Inside the station, amenities are pretty basic—there are no toilet facilities, shops, or refreshment options available, so it may be wise to plan ahead before arriving.

For your comfort, there is a seating area where you can wait for your train. Despite the absence of a staffed help desk, the station does offer customer help points and an induction loop for those requiring hearing assistance. CCTV is present to ensure safety throughout your visit, and the parking area, operated by Transport for West Midlands, offers 115 spaces with free parking being a delightful bonus for drivers.

Accessibility and Support

Accessibility is crucial for any traveler, and while Bescot Stadium station provides some step-free access, it is categorized as a category C station. This means that certain platforms do not offer step-free access, necessitating planning for those with mobility challenges. Assistance services can be pre-booked for a stress-free travel experience, and ramps are present for train access. However, accessible taxis and dedicated mobility drop-off points are currently unavailable.
